Obama Addresses NAACP in NYC

President Barack Obama on Thursday traced his historic rise to power to the vigor and valor of black civil rights leaders, telling the NAACP that their sacrifice ``began the journey that has led me here.'' The nation's first black president bluntly warned, though, that racial barriers persist.
